IN VIVO MEASUREMENT OF END-TIDAL CARBON MONOXIDE CONCENTRATION APPARATUS AND METHODS AND FILTERS THEREFOR.

摘要

A filter unit 500 is provided for use with a non-invasive end-tidal gas flow monitor having a first sensor for detecting the amount of a first gas component in a gas sample, a second sensor for detecting the amount of a second gas component in a gas sample taken from a patient, a first connector in communication with the first sensor, a second connector in communication with the first sensor, a third connector in communication with the second sensor, comprising: a body having a first end and a second end and first, second, and third lumens 502, 504, 506 extending through the body between the first and second ends; a first filter for removing undesired selected components from the gas sample, the first filter comprising a consumable filtration medium and being located in one of the second and third lumens; and a tube segment 508 connecting the second and third lumens at one of the first and second ends, wherein the first lumen forms a first gas flow path between the first and second ends of the body and the second lumen, the tube segment, and the third lumen form a second gas flow path through the body.
